What is the national flower of Japan, chrysanthemum or cherry blossom?

Japan does not have an officially named national flower, therefore the answer may depend on the person you ask, but it will be either the cherry blossom or the chrysanthemum. They are both used as symbols of Japan, and perhaps the answer may be that they are both national flowers of Japan.

The chrysanthemum is an ancient symbol of Japan associated for centuries with the royal family and nowadays still used by the government for official purposes such as passports or stamps etc.

The cherry blossom is often cited as the unofficial (de facto) national flower of Japan, it is a sign of spring and renewal and strength, and a national symbol that persists throughout old folklore as well as in modern culture.
